Exam results
Key stage 2 (end of primary school)
| Measure | 2022/23 | 2023/24 | 2024/25 |
|---|---|---|---|
| Pupils at the end of key stage 2 | 28 | 20 | 31 |
|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ths | 43% | 35% | 42% |
|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ths | 0% | 0% | 0% |
| Expected standard in reading | 61% | 55% | 61% |
| Expected standard in maths | 57% | 50% | 48% |
|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ling | 61% | 55% | 52% |
| Average scaled score in reading | 103.0 | 104.0 | 102.0 |
| Average scaled score in maths | 99.0 | 102.0 | 100.0 |
| Reading progress | -0.60 | - | - |
| Writing progress | -0.70 | - | - |
| Maths progress | -2.70 | - | - |
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How Bishop David Sheppard Church of England Primary School compares
Bishop David Sheppard Church of England Primary School ranked 60th of 69 primary schools in Sefton for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 13%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 29% of England schools in 2024/25.
| School | KS2 RWM (2024/25) | Absence | FSM (6 years) | Pupils | Distance |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| This school | 42% | 6.6% | 47.3% | 194 | — |
| Norwood Primary School | 55% | 4.3% | 21.8% | 621 | 0.7 miles |
| Holy Family Catholic Primary School | 43% | 5.2% | 19% | 188 | 0.7 miles |
| Churchtown Primary School | 55% | 4.6% | 15.1% | 660 | 0.9 miles |
| St Patrick's Catholic Primary School | 61% | 3.9% | 14.2% | 319 | 1.0 miles |
| Larkfield Primary School | 56% | 5.6% | 22.6% | 256 | 1.1 miles |
Results reflect each school's cohort as much as its teaching, and free school meals share is context, not a judgement. Small gaps between neighbouring schools are rarely meaningful on their own.
